2020 vintage. Apparently, Brezza Giacomo e Figli is a certified organic producer in Barolo, known for crafting high-quality Barbera d'Alba Superiore. This was a well-structured Barbera I found best decanted for 30 minutes. Black fruit, herbs and white pepper on the nose. Medium body with notes of blackberry, tart cherry. and dried herbs and a play between moderate acidity and tannin with a exceptional medium length finish. This was perfect with pasta puttanesca and tuna and white bean salad. — 5 months ago

From magnum. Popped and poured; enjoyed over the course of an hour. The 2021 pours a deep garnet color with a near opaque core; medium+ viscosity with no staining of the tears. On the make, the wine is developing with notes of cherry, cranberry, pomegranate, red flowers, licorice and a mix of cool and warm spices. On the palate the wine is dry with medium+ tannin and medium+ acid. Confirming the notes from the nose. The finish is medium+. Well made. Drink now through 2036. — 2 months ago
